Among the most treasured Magic cards are the Black Lotus, the series of Mox artifacts known for their powerful in-game effects, and dual lands such as Underground Sea. Cards from the Alpha and Beta sets yield premium value, particularly those on the Reserved List which ensures their scarcity. Mythic rares from recent hit sets, foils, and specially marked promo cards also see strong demand, especially among players of Vintage and Commander formats.
Determining a card's value involves assessing its condition, rarity, and edition—Alpha and Beta cards generally rank highest. Special features like foil treatments or promotional status add value. Popular cards in active competitive formats often command premium prices. Grading services such as PSA or Beckett provide certification that may boost card worth, while up-to-date sales data and collector interest help establish current market pricing.
